98. Tigerair Destinations Now Available on Cebu Pacific Website
Tigerair Singapore destinations such as Bangalore (India), Yangon (Myanmar), Perth (Australia), Male (Maldives), and Dhaka (Bangladesh), among others are now available on the Cebu Pacific website. Cebu Pacific flights became available in the Tigerair Singapore website in July 2014.

100. Lotte Hotel Hanoi Joins Worldhotels
Lotte Hotel Hanoi, a five-star property that officially opened on 2 September 2014 as the highest hotel in Vietnam, has joined Worldhotels. Located between the city's Old Town and New Business District, the hotel constitutes a new city landmark that symbolises Hanoi's promising future while paying respect to its rich and storied past.
101. Langham Hong Kong Completes US$30 Million Facelift
The Langham, Hong Kong has completed a US$30 million facelift. Headlining the new look for the hotel is Palm Court, a lounge glamorously restyled after its namesake at The Langham, London where traditional British afternoon tea was first served almost 150 years ago.
102. Emirates Launches Daily Flights to Brussels
Emirates has launched flights to Brussels. Emirates’ new daily flight to Brussels departs Dubai as EK183 at 07:50 and arrives at Brussels International Airport, at 13:15 the same day. The return flight, EK184 will depart at 14:45 to arrive at Dubai International Airport at 23:25 the same day.

104. AeroGround Secures Deals with Etihad Airways and AirBridgeCargo
AeroGround, Munich Airport's ground handling subsidiary, has secured a long-term contract for landside and airside passenger and aircraft handling services with the Abu Dhabi-based Etihad Airways. A full handling agreement has also been signed with the Russian cargo airline AirBridgeCargo (ABC).
